Cash Dividend
A payment made by a corporation to its shareholders, usually in the form of cash, reflecting the company's earnings distribution.
Stock Dividend
A payment made by a corporation to its shareholders in the form of additional shares, rather than cash.
Shareholders' Equity
The residual interest in the assets of a corporation after deducting its liabilities, representing the net worth of the company to its shareholders.
Stock Split
An action by a company to divide its existing shares into multiple new shares to boost the stock's liquidity, although the overall value of the company remains unchanged.
